Treatment of Gestational Diabetes
Gestational diabetes is hyperglycemia first detected during pregnancy, increasing risks of macrosomia, birth complications, and future type 2 diabetes in both mother and child. Management includes dietary modification, exercise, and insulin if needed.

Non-Pharmacological Management
- •Medical nutrition therapy: calorie-controlled, low-glycaemic-index diet; carbohydrate counting for insulin users
- •Structured physical activity: 150 min/week aerobic + resistance training 2×/week
- •Weight loss: 5–10% body weight reduces HbA1c by 0.5–2% and improves insulin sensitivity
- •Smoking cessation: accelerates diabetes complications (retinopathy, nephropathy)
- •Alcohol restriction: masking of hypoglycaemia; contributes to metabolic dysfunction
- •Sleep optimisation: poor sleep worsens insulin resistance and metabolic control
- •Self-monitoring of blood glucose (SMBG) or continuous glucose monitoring (CGM)

Monitoring Parameters
- ◆HbA1c: every 3 months until stable, then every 6 months (target <7% in most T2DM)
- ◆Fasting glucose and CGM metrics (time in range >70% for most)
- ◆Blood pressure: target <130/80 mmHg in diabetes
- ◆Lipid panel: annually; intensify if LDL >2.5 mmol/L or established ASCVD
- ◆Renal function (eGFR, urine albumin-creatinine ratio): annually
- ◆Eye examination (retinal screening): annually
- ◆Foot examination: at every visit; annual podiatry review

Special Populations
Elderly: relax HbA1c targets to 7.5–8% to reduce hypoglycaemia risk; avoid SUs and long-acting insulin
Pregnancy: tight glycaemic control (HbA1c <6.5%); insulin preferred; avoid oral hypoglycaemics in T1DM
CKD: metformin contraindicated if eGFR <30; SGLT2i adjust dose; dose-reduce insulin
Frailty: individualise therapy; avoid polypharmacy and hypoglycaemia-prone regimens
